Vikings fans asked predicted it in August – and they nailed it.
This news arrived as the Vikings released their unofficial Week 1 depth chart.
Find out what's happening in Eaganfor free with the latest updates from Patch.
Wonnum was the man who strip-sacked Aaron Rodgers in a November game last season at Lambeau Field. The play ended the game, kickstarting a temporary resurgence by the Vikings after a stinky 1-5 start to the pandemic season. Minnesota even dragged the win-loss record back to .500 before collapsing all over again. It was Wonnum’s game-ending sack that spurred the brief revival – that and Dalvin Cook’s mayhem imposed on defenses.
Wonnum must stave off Everson Griffen at RDE in the long-term. Griffen is a Vikings legend, and he looked magnificent in preseason action against the Kansas City Chiefs. It would not be bizarre at all if Griffen reclaimed his 2014-2019 job sometime in 2021.
